Transaction e66f303ad0215d3e2470a987f5f6d46796cd14b3954639843d84f37ca809ecde
1 Input
1 Output
-
e66f303ad0215d3e2470a987f5f6d46796cd14b3954639843d84f37ca809ecde:0
- value
- 77149179
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8252522a3a39f666b47d672f996f3935e4e139b6 OP_EQUAL
- address
- 3Da6PEzZCD3XgrqNwep28btKMKqtpmYdfa